Object Comparison
|
||||
-----------------
|
||||
|
||||
::
|
||||
|
||||
cmpfunc tp_compare;
|
||||
|
||||
The :attr:`tp_compare` handler is called when comparisons are needed and the
|
||||
object does not implement the specific rich comparison method which matches the
|
||||
requested comparison. (It is always used if defined and the
|
||||
:cfunc:`PyObject_Compare` or :cfunc:`PyObject_Cmp` functions are used, or if
|
||||
:func:`cmp` is used from Python.) It is analogous to the :meth:`__cmp__` method.
|
||||
This function should return ``-1`` if *obj1* is less than *obj2*, ``0`` if they
|
||||
are equal, and ``1`` if *obj1* is greater than *obj2*. (It was previously
|
||||
allowed to return arbitrary negative or positive integers for less than and
|
||||
greater than, respectively; as of Python 2.2, this is no longer allowed. In the
|
||||
future, other return values may be assigned a different meaning.)
|
||||
|
||||
A :attr:`tp_compare` handler may raise an exception. In this case it should
|
||||
return a negative value. The caller has to test for the exception using
|
||||
:cfunc:`PyErr_Occurred`.
|
||||
|
||||
Here is a sample implementation::
|
||||
|
||||
static int
|
||||
newdatatype_compare(newdatatypeobject * obj1, newdatatypeobject * obj2)
|
||||
{
|
||||
long result;
|
||||
|
||||
if (obj1->obj_UnderlyingDatatypePtr->size <
|
||||
obj2->obj_UnderlyingDatatypePtr->size) {
|
||||
result = -1;
|
||||
}
|
||||
else if (obj1->obj_UnderlyingDatatypePtr->size >
|
||||
obj2->obj_UnderlyingDatatypePtr->size) {
|
||||
result = 1;
|
||||
}
|
||||
else {
|
||||
result = 0;
|
||||
}
|
||||
return result;
|
||||
}
